Chandigarh, June 25 -- In a significant step towards promoting data privacy and lawful governance, the Punjab Police's Community Affairs Division (CAD), in collaboration with the Unique Identification Authority of India (UIDAI), held a high-level awareness workshop on the secure and responsible use of Aadhaar in policing and public service delivery. The workshop, organized at Chandigarh, saw the active participation of around 100 field police officers from across Punjab and was led by CMDE Dhiraj Sarin, Deputy Director General, UIDAI Regional Office, Chandigarh.
